Ferdinand Freiherr von Reitzenstein (born September 24, 1876 in Schwarzenstein (Schwarzenbach am Wald) , district of the city of Schwarzenbach am Wald , † August 30, 1929 in Arnsdorf ) was a German sexologist .

Life

Ferdinand Freiherr von Reitzenstein worked at the Berlin Ethnographic Museum and the German Hygiene Museum in Dresden. From 1923 he headed the anthropological - ethnological collection of the Institute for Sexology in Berlin founded by Magnus Hirschfeld .

He was editor of the journal Gender and Society .

Reitzenstein died in the Saxon state sanatorium and nursing home in Arnsdorf .
